  • Alison - Verified booking

    Thank you so much, we enjoyed our stay at Y Bwthyn enormously.

    We visit it often in our memories. It's a very beautiful, well presented Chapel house with spectacular views of the hillside. We were made to feel especially welcome with a lovely hamper of delicious treats. The milk in the fridge was joy to behold as we had not managed to purchase any on route and we were all ready for a cup of tea when we arrived!! The interior is well thought out and cosy. It was lovely to have both a bathroom and walk in shower. There is attention to detail with plug in nightlights to help navigate the property at night and a discreet stair gate to safeguard younger visitors. Y Bwthyn is situated in a very quite area with an abundance of wildlife. We enjoyed many a morning and evening watching the nesting Martins and pipistrelle bats flying around. The three free range sheep who would walk past the Chapel on an evening, pause to stare at us before munching on the hedgerow, made us smile as we sat out enjoying a nightcap in the property's front garden. The Velux windows in the property allowed the light and breath taking views to stream in, adding to the serenity and beauty of the property. There are lots of lovely walks in the vicinity, such as bird rock and an iron age fort, Castlle Y Bere and large lake for wild water swimming. Aberdovey, Tywn, Barmouth and Dolgoch falls are all well worth a visit. It was lovely having Sue, who owned the property, so close by, and we did enjoy our chats and seeing her amazing photographs of animals, birds and landscapes. Thank you very much for having us. The Jennings family

  • Hilary - Verified booking

    Really enjoyed our break at Stoneycroft .

    The house is tastefully finished inside & to a high standard, very much home from home . Access is good from where the car is parked making it easy to carry cases in to the property.The kitchen is well equipped ( Loved the coffee machine) & the welcome pack was very welcome :) As there was only 2 of us we obviously only used the one bedroom which had a really comfortable bed ( slept well). The one bedside lamp didn't work properly but didn't cause a problem . The only other thing was the blind in the picture window in the dining area was brokren . Again this wasn't a problem as your'e not overlooked . The views from the house & garden are brilliant . If there is a problem , its got nothing to do with the house but where it is , halfway up a very steep lane, which is a real lung buster when you walk up into the town , which would present a real problem if you had any disability. Other than that thoroughly recommended.
